Housing & Real Estate

The housing stock in Sansbury Crossroads is predominantly composed of single-family detached homes, featuring architectural styles common to the region from the 1950s through the 1980s. Ranch-style homes, bungalows, and simple two-story structures on modest, manageable lots are the norm. With a median home value of $119,000, the market is decidedly affordable, with a typical price range spanning from approximately $85,000 for a fixer-upper to around $160,000 for a fully renovated or newer construction home. This price point is a significant driver of the neighborhood's appeal.

Homeownership is the dominant tenure, reflecting the area's stability and the accessibility of entry-level real estate. The rental market exists but is smaller, often consisting of single-family homes owned by local investors. Recent trends show a steady, if not rapid, appreciation in home values, fueled by regional demand for affordable housing and the limited new construction in this price segment. Many properties present value-add opportunities through cosmetic updates and modernization, attracting both owner-occupants and investor interest.

Sansbury Crossroads Market Data

MetricValueSource
Median Home Price$119KU.S. Census ACS 2022
Median Gross Rent$869/moU.S. Census ACS 2022
Median Household Income$48KU.S. Census ACS 2022
Homeownership Rate73.6%U.S. Census ACS 2022
Renter-Occupied26.4%U.S. Census ACS 2022
Rental Vacancy Rate5.9%U.S. Census ACS 2022
Market TypeBalancedU.S. Census ACS 2022
Primary ZIP Code29161
